What level of medical care does Choctaw Residential Center provide? + −
Choctaw Residential Center is a skilled nursing facility, meaning it provides 24-hour nursing care, medication management, wound care, and post-acute rehabilitation services for residents with complex medical needs. The clinical team coordinates closely with physicians to maintain individualized care plans.
Which hospitals are closest to Choctaw Residential Center? + −
Neshoba County General Hospital in Philadelphia, MS is the primary hospital serving the area and is approximately 10 miles from the facility. It provides emergency, surgical, and specialty services. For more advanced specialty care, the University of Mississippi Medical Center in Jackson is approximately 90 miles west via Highway 16 and I-20.
What is Choctaw, MS like for seniors and their families? + −
Choctaw is a close-knit, culturally rich community in Neshoba County within the Mississippi Band of Choctaw Indians' homeland. It offers a quiet, rural setting with access to amenities in nearby Philadelphia, including shopping, dining, and medical services. The Pearl River Resort is a popular destination just minutes away for family visits, and the region's strong sense of community makes it a warm place to receive care.
